独家专访微服务网关工程师:揭秘高并发流量处理黑科技
|
在当今互联网应用中,微服务架构已经成为主流,而网关作为微服务系统中的关键组件,承担着流量接入、路由分发、安全控制等重要职责。随着业务规模的扩大,高并发流量处理成为工程师们必须面对的挑战。 微服务网关工程师的核心任务之一是设计和实现高效的流量处理机制。他们需要确保系统在面对突发流量时依然能够稳定运行,避免因请求积压或响应延迟导致的服务崩溃。 为了应对高并发,工程师们常常采用异步处理、缓存机制以及负载均衡等技术手段。例如,通过消息队列将部分请求异步化,减少直接对后端服务的压力;利用缓存存储高频访问的数据,降低数据库的访问频率。 网关还承担着安全防护的角色。工程师需要配置各种规则来过滤恶意请求,防止DDoS攻击和SQL注入等安全威胁。这些规则的优化也直接影响到系统的性能和稳定性。 在实际工作中,工程师们还会借助监控和日志分析工具,实时掌握系统运行状态。通过对流量模式的深入分析,他们可以及时发现潜在问题,并进行针对性优化。
AI生成的示意图,仅供参考 微服务网关工程师的工作不仅仅是写代码,更需要具备全局视角和持续学习的能力。随着技术的不断演进,他们也在不断探索新的方法,以应对日益复杂的业务需求。(编辑:百客网 - 域百科网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

